The AR SW Technologies Technical Program Manager will be part of one of the most exciting product lines in the industry, at the forefront of ensuring AR products success. As a Software Technical Program Manager, you will lead the software development of new SW technologies, product features , and software platform capabilities for future generations of AR devices. This is a highly cross functional role, requiring an experienced leader with strong technical, program management, and leadership skills. We look for technical program managers who are passionate about bringing new and complex technologies to life, who are natural motivators, cross-functional relationship builders, and champions for driving the right level of process to ensure smooth and predictable program execution in a fast-paced innovative environment. - Manage and own complex cross-functional programs execution in a large matrix organization spanning product management, user experience, software engineering, hardware, firmware, QA, and Data science, from an early stage of development through launch to customers.
- Develop and manage end-to-end program plans, working across organizations and domains to ensure on-time delivery.
- Lead launch/release activities as it pertains to models, firmware, and end to end software features and deliverables.
- Drive and influence technical strategy, proactively identify risks and develop mitigation strategies, align on priorities, and set direction for a broadly cross-functional area.
- Establish best practices along with key performance indicators to ensure success. Design, build, and scale solutions to increase efficiency.
- Ongoing communication of planning, program status, issues and risks in a timely fashion to stakeholders. Distill complex topics into clear communications to program stakeholders and executive management.
- Bachelor’s degree in an engineering field or equivalent experience.
- 6+ years experience as a technical program manager, engineering manager, or product management, leading development of software.
- Experience delivering technical programs or products from inception to delivery.
- Knowledge of software and hardware product development processes.
- Demonstrated experience with delivering innovative SW technologies.
- Experience in software engineering process definition and improvements at scale.
- Experience in team leadership, decision making, and presenting to large groups.
- Experience developing or working directly on various aspects of large-scale distributed systems such as client-server interactions, scalability, reliability and efficiency.
- Experience with Artificial Intelligence, Assistant, and Machine Learning technologies.
- Experience with Embedded systems and software for consumer devices.
- Experience with AR technologies.
